This picture was taken today, 23 years ago. It was my 2nd birthday and my brother's 4th. This was always our tradition: share the day, share a party, share a cake. This year I have decided to start a new tradition: The Kindness Project.

If you didn't get the email and don't know what its all about, its basically a worldwide movement that encourages you to perform acts of kindness for strangers as a way to honor the memory of someone. Its a way for me to share my brother with all those who never got the chance to meet him.

So every year on our birthday, I'm going to participate by doing an anonymous act of kindness for someone and leave a little card behind so that they know that his life and death continue to matter. And I encourage you to join me. Not just on our birthday, but throughout the year, because every time you participate, you allow my brother to touch the world again.
